Life’s a party in Las Vegas. And there’s no celebrity chef more synonymous with that word than Guy Fieri, a man who celebrates the joys of eating everywhere he goes (and he goes everywhere, demonstrated on shows like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ives). And he wants to help you celebrate while you’re in town at his restaurant Guy Fieri’s Vegas Kitchen & Bar.

The space itself puts you in a festive mood—an airy space that pops with color, highlighted by brick walls and wood floors. You’ll be planning your cocktail order before you even sit down, and the options here are just as you’d expect at a Fieri restaurant—fun and over the top. If you’re with a larger group, try one of his “Party Bowlas,” libations served in a large bowl. The Gone Fishing combines Absolut Raspberri vodka, blue Curacao, triple sec, coconut water, lemonade … and Swedish Fish!

From there, share some apps with your tablemates. A huge fan favorite is the Trash Can Nachos, delivered in a large metal pitcher with a retractable bottom. They spill out onto your plate, piled high with house-smoked pork, SMC (super-melty cheese), pickled red onions and much more. We also recommend the jalapeño pig poppers, stuffed with andouille sausage and cheese, and wrapped in maple bacon and glazed with Fieri’s signature bourbon brown sugar barbecue sauce.

Save some room for a burger! The bacon mac ’n’ cheeseburger is a revelation, topped with six-cheese mac ’n’ cheese, onion straws, applewood bacon, SMC and “donkey sauce.” (Want the recipe? Sorry, what happens in Vegas …)

Either of Fieri’s desserts will test your appetite, from the Cheesecake Challenge (half a New York-style beast topped with potato chips, pretzels and hot fudge) to the seven-layer dark chocolate whiskey cake (you must be 21 or older to partake in this one.)

The Linq Hotel, 702.794.3139
